Anyway, how about some details on the car. The car has its original parts with it. Also there is a Green OE trunk that is with it for the days you don't necessarily want to roll with the wing attached or if the new owner prefers to just swap out for track days etc. Car has been meticulously maintained and cared (loved) for and is sold as is with everything you see in the post.
As you will tell from the window sticker car had every option available at the time, minus the DCT transmission.
Exterior
Porsche GT3 RS Green paint by IND, custom darker tint
Rear quarter panels widened by IND to accommodate wider tires
Hand pinstripe in gloss black down the length of the car
BMW Edition front grilles
BMW Edition side grilles
Gloss Black M3 trunk badge
RKP GT4 replica front lip, no ducts
IND Carbon Fiber mirror caps, custom M5 style paint scheme
Motorsport 24 CSL-style trunk lid
Motorsport 24 multi-element GT wing
Custom IND reinforcements for wing stand
OEM BMW LED tail light conversion
Interior
Momo steering wheel adapter, modified by IND to fit OE steering angle sensor
OMP steering wheel, black alcantara, yellow stitch
IND painted interior trim, color matched to exterior, hand pinstriped
AMS shift knob
IND shifter extension
Macht Schnell floor mounts
Sparco side mounts
Sparco Pro2000 seats, full Carbon Fiber shell, custom green and gold Sparco logo
AutoPower roll bar, custom painted by IND- gloss black with green flake
Suspension and brakes
KW Clubsport dampers
Rogue Engineering adjustable toe arms
RD Sport sway bars
Brembo 365/345mm brake kit, slotted rotors
BBS E88 Motorsport wheels, painted all black, 18x9.5 front, 18x10.5 rear
Falken RT615k tires, 275/35/18 front, 315/30/18 rear
Engine and exhaust
Motorsport 24 radiator
ESS Tuning VT2-625 kit
Challenge Race + straight through x pipe
Eisenmann Sport rear muffler, black finish
